ACU Trial GB Championships - HEMINGWAY ROUNDS OFF SEASON WITH AN TRIAL GB WIN

HEMINGWAY ROUNDS OFF SEASON WITH AN TRIAL GB WIN

Riding with confidence and skill, Harry Hemingway (Beta) scored a resounding win over new Champion, Jack Peace (Sherco) at Geddington on Sunday. Billy Green (Scorpa) took the lower step on the podium, just one further mark adrift.
Leading from the start, Hemingway posted lap scores of 24-8-8 which does not reflect the level of the technical sections which also included some large rock formations and steps in the canyon like quarry area.
After light overnight rain and a shower before the Trial GB Class started forced the Clerk of the Course, Tony Jones and his team to rapidly alter some sections, which after the steep hillside dried and grip levels increased some stunning rides were recorded throughout the class.
Although he took the best lap bonus point with a loss of five marks, Toby Martyn (Montesa Honda) finished in fourth as he looks forward to several Trial X outings and his single dab ride together with the winner "H" at section ten should put him in a good place.
Jack Dance (GasGas) didn't find the increased grip levels on his second lap quick enough to challenge for a podium place, although he final tour of fourteen, including one of the few cleans at section seven was worthy of more.
Harry Turner (Scorpa) again showed why he is a world class rider to round out the top six.
Our picture shows the winner at section ten with his one dab ride on the formidable rock face.
